When comparing potential options, I looked at standard rubber stoppers, silicone alternatives, and even some pricier specialized caps. While standard rubber offered a basic seal, its chemical resistance was often limited, leading to swelling or cracking over time. Silicone was better, but sometimes lacked the sheer flexibility needed for precise fits. The VWR Rubber Stoppers TW-8 seemed to strike a balance, offering advanced chemical resistance with superior pliability.

First Use Experience
My initial tests involved using the VWR Rubber Stoppers TW-8 on various glass jars containing a mix of organic solvents and dilute acids commonly used in my home lab setup. I was particularly interested in how they would perform with ethyl acetate and hydrochloric acid solutions. The stoppers fit snugly into the jar necks, providing an immediate sense of a tight seal.
The performance in these conditions was notable; there was no visible swelling or degradation after several days of contact with the chemicals. This stood in stark contrast to standard rubber stoppers which often show signs of softening or deformation under similar exposure. I found the ease of use to be exceptional; they simply press in with a reassuring grip, requiring minimal effort to achieve a secure fit.
The only minor surprise was just how pliable they remained even after being seated for an extended period. I had anticipated a slight stiffening, but the PTFE coating ensures a consistent flexibility that makes them easy to remove and reinsert without compromising the seal. This initial experience confirmed their suitability for challenging chemical containment.
